To obtain a motorcycle license if you are 18 or older you must:

Complete a Driver License or Identification Card Application form (DL 44). To obtain this form by mail, call DMV's automated phone service 24 hours a day, 7 days a week at 1-800-777-0133.

Pay the application fee.

Pass a vision examination.

Study for and pass the written test.

Give a thumb print.

Have your picture taken

If you do not have a California driver license, you will also need to:

Present an acceptable birth date/legal presence document.

Provide your social security number.

Provide your true full name.

If you are under 21, you must provide a completion certificate from the motorcycle rider training course.

You can get two kinds of licenses - M1 and M2. M1 is for motorized bicycles, mopeds, motorized scooters. For a true motorcycle you need an M2 license. You can get your learner's permit when you are 15 and 1/2. You need to have had driver's ed and training (regular - for an automobile). With your motorcycle learner's permit, you may practice driving a motorcycle. However, you are not allowed to:
* Drive your motorcycle at night
* Drive your motorcycle on the freeway
* Carry any passengers on your motorcycle

Your $26 learner's permit application fee will be good for one year from the date you first apply. During this time, you may take the written and skills tests three times. If your application expires before you pass the tests and are issued a license, you will need to start the application process all over. You have to be 16 to get your actual license., and to have had your permit for at least six months.
